Guest guest Posted March 29, 2004 Report Share Posted March 29, 2004 Weird. Low Test and low E2. From your low LSH, FSH you are definately " secondary " . Please print out the Endo guidelines in the Files section (to your left). You doctor should have run a prolacting to rule out a pituitary tumor (about 5% of hypoganadsim is caused by a tumor, which is treatable). You may want to try the clomid stimulation test or the HCG stimulation test in the guidelines to see how you react to that. ALso, if you have find Dr. Shippen's HCG guidlines, that would give you a specific protocol to " test " to see how your body responds to HCG. Do a google search for Zolt HCG Primer Dr. Shippen and you will find a very good primer on HCG. Your low FSH and LH (and low E2 and SHBG) suggest that your testes are not getting the signal from your Pituitary to produce Test. HCG mimics LH which in turn causes your testes to produce T. Now, some people don't " feel " as good on HCG as they do on exogenous T (Androgel, shots, pellets, etc), but some people do. If fertility is a concern, then you probably want to have some type of HCG in your program (you can do both HCG and T), in order to " keep the boys in shape. " Exogeneous T will shut your HPTA down, so your testes will stop working. I am not sure about your other numbers, but the insulin looks out of whack. Guest guest Posted March 29, 2004 Report Share Posted March 29, 2004 How long were you off of TRT? TRT will lower your LH and FSH levels and you should be off of TRT for a few weeks so your system can clear before you do a baseline. I just went through this 2 months ago.
